求1-2+3-4+5 ... 99的所有数的和

求1-2+3-4+5 ... 99的所有数的和

方法一: 

x=0
y=0
while x<99:
x=x+1
if x%2==0:
y=y-x
else:
y=y+x
print(y)

方法二:
x=0
for y in range(1,100):
x=y+x
if y%2==0:
x=x-y*2
print(x)
posted @ 2018-04-05 22:03  dongyanyan  阅读(623)  评论(0编辑  收藏  举报